tz2js

IANA timezone database parser. Intended for and will produce a native javascript data structure.

The javascript data structure is destined for use within an interpreter without disk or network access. All script content must be contained within the initial file used at execution time.

This can also be used as a module to return python dicts to process however you'd like.

Installation

  • Requirements
    • Python 2.7 or Python 3
    • IANA tz data archive

1 Download the IANA timezone data archive file. > wget 'http://www.iana.org/time-zones/repository/releases/tzdb-2018e.tar.lz' > new ones are released every few months

2 Extract the archive to your desired directory. > mkdir /tmp/tzdb-2018e

> tar xzvf tzdb-2018e.tar.gz /tmp/tzdb-2018e

Usage

For js data structures, execute tz2js.py with tzdata's directory as an argument:

> python tz2js.py /tmp/tzdb-2018e

Or in your python code:

import tz2js
...
tz2js.tzpath = '/tmp/tzdb-2018e'
data = tz2js.parseZoneFile()
...
